Make check payable to City of Azusa Sony Pictures Studio & Universal Citywalk Wednesday, Nov 10 Fee: $33.00 Leave: 8:45 a.m. Return: 4:30 p.m. We will arrive at Sony Picture Studios in Culver City at 9:45 am for check-in. You will be taken on a 2 hour behind the scenes tour (included). The tour covers the history of the lot, which was once home to MGM and is now the headquarters for Columbia Pictures. Walking the history of the studio and going onto a sound stage of a popular TV show are some of the highlights for today. Afterwards, we will drive to Universal Citywalk for lunch and shopping on your own. There are 30 different places to choose from for casual dining along with may different high end to novelty stores to shop at today. Remember to wear comfortable shoes and a jacket today! Wear comfortable shoes Orange Empire Railway Museum In Moreno Valley Tuesday, Oct 19 Fee: $24.00 Leave: 9:00 a.m. Return: 4:30 p.m. Start the day with 10:00 a.m. guided tour at the Orange Empire Railway Museum (included). Spend 2 hours exploring the West's largest collection of railway locomotives, passenger and freight cars, buildings and other artifacts dating from the 1870's. We ll have lunch on own by the Moreno Valley Mall then head over to our next stop. After lunch we'll have a 2:00 p.m. tour at March Air Force Base Museum, enjoy an 18 minute film about the history of March Field and a 35 minute guided tour of hanger #1.
